The quiet room on the top floor of Peldame Tower is reserved for staff only; visitors may not be brought up, even briefly. New starters should book slots through the Restful app and keep sessions under an hour during peak times. The room door locks automatically, so you will need the entry code shown below.

turnstile pass: bdg-YEOZLM-79341408

Subject: Capacity decision — Duncree plant

Team,

Following last week's review, we will not expand the Duncree facility this year. Demand forecasts for the Arbel line don't justify the capital outlay. Instead, we'll add a second shift at Weltham and defer the tooling purchase to next fiscal year. Finance should adjust the capex model accordingly. Questions to me by Friday. The confidential note on the wider plan follows below.

management briefing: Only 7 of the 120 pilot accounts renewed Ralael, so a churn review is set for January 1.

Onboarding note: CSV import wizard (Lanternfield)

As a reviewer on the Lanternfield import wizard, you'll mostly see changes to column-mapping heuristics and the dry-run validator. Watch for anything that touches the quarantine bucket: rejected rows are encrypted at rest, and the decryption path is ceremony-controlled. If you need to inspect quarantined fixtures locally during review, the test vault must be opened first. Open it from the dev console and, when prompted, supply the recovery passphrase that appears immediately below.

strongbox words: holax-rusax-jorath-aldeth